Prairie View A&M University is a school that will not only push you to achieve academic success, which is very important, but it also nurtures you socially to become a pillar of society, for PVAMU does "Produce Productive People". Although placed in the country, it is still always some type of activity that students can get involved in, and if not Houston is only 30 minutes away. The fact that its not right in the middle of the city provides for it to have the close knit family atomosphere that PV is known for. The campus is beautiful, espeacially compared to other HBCUs. But just like any HBCU you have to stay on top of them about your financial aid. But to be honest, I wouldn't trade my university for any other.
